What it costs to buy a home in DeBary
A household needs to earn about $89,000 a year to comfortably buy the median DeBary home, at 20% down and today's 30-year rate. That is only a little above the area's median income of $87,859; the gap is small, which keeps homes within reach of local pay.
Where the monthly payment goes
Assumes a 20% down payment, a 6.6% 30-year fixed rate, and a 28% share of income going to the payment. The rate is the 2026-07-23 30-year fixed average, series MORTGAGE30US from the St. Louis Fed, which publishes Freddie Mac's weekly survey. Against the median home value, property tax uses DeBary's effective rate of 0.79%, and insurance is estimated at 0.4% of home value a year.

What the weather is like in DeBary, month by month
DeBary sees roughly 131 pleasant days a year. July highs average about 94 degrees. January highs sit near 74, with lows near 48. The comfortable stretch runs November through April.
Show the monthly temperatures
| Month | Avg high | Avg | Avg low |
|---|---|---|---|
| January | 74° | 60° | 48° |
| April | 86° | 72° | 61° |
| July | 94° | 82° | 75° |
| October | 86° | 76° | 68° |

Common questions about living in DeBary
Is DeBary a good place to live?
Using BestNeighborhood's default rankings, DeBary ranks 8,757th of 50,333 towns. It scores highest on state infrastructure, low taxes, and transit, and lowest on summer heat and car insurance costs. How good it is for you depends on which of those you weight most, which the map lets you set.
Is DeBary expensive to live in?
The median home is worth $340,797. The overall cost of living runs about 9% below the national average. Set against a $87,859 median income, cost of living beats 75% of towns.
Is DeBary safe?
Yes, DeBary is safer than 86% of towns. Safety varies a lot by neighborhood. Crime costs an estimated $135 per resident a year.
What is the weather like in DeBary?
July highs average about 94 degrees, and January highs near 74 with lows near 48. That works out to about 131 pleasant days a year, more than 86% of towns.
Is DeBary good for families?
Schools beat 73% of towns, crime safety beats 86%, and childcare runs $821 a month.

Sources and methodology
Every measure on this page is scored for each neighborhood, then rolled up to DeBary. Scores are absolute rather than ranked, which means a 60 in DeBary represents the same real quantity as a 60 anywhere else, and the ranking is a weighted average of those absolutes. The map colors come from a national scale calibrated against a population weighted random sample of 5,000 neighborhoods. That absolute scoring is what no other places-to-live ranking does: it puts a single neighborhood, a town, a metro, and a state on one scale, so the same 40 measures answer both which metro to move to and which street inside it to buy on.
